Requirements To Become A Doordash Driver

Age and Legal Requirements: To become a DoorDash driver, you must meet the minimum age requirement which is generally 18 or 21 years old, depending on your location. You also need to have a valid driver’s license, insurance, and access to a smartphone.

Vehicle Requirements: Your vehicle needs to meet DoorDash’s requirements, which typically include it being a certain age, having valid registration, and meeting the insurance standards. DoorDash may require you to have a car, scooter, or even a bicycle depending on the area you plan to work in.

Background Check: As part of the application process, DoorDash will conduct a background check. This usually includes a review of your driving record and criminal history. It’s important to have a clean record to qualify as a Dasher.

Signing Up As A Doordash Driver

To become a DoorDash driver, signing up is the first step. Start by creating an account on the DoorDash website or mobile app. Provide personal information such as your name, address, and contact details. Next, complete the application process by following the prompts and providing the required documentation. Give consent for a background check to ensure eligibility.

Earnings And Payment

Pay Structure and Rates: As a Doordash driver, you earn money through a combination of base pay, promotions, and customer tips. Base pay is determined by factors such as time, distance, and desirability of the order. Promotions, such as peak pay, can increase your earnings during busy times. Customer tips are an additional source of income and are always yours to keep.

Tips and Bonus: Doordash encourages customers to tip their drivers and you can receive tips in cash or through the app. In addition to tips, Doordash also offers various bonuses, such as referral bonuses for recruiting new drivers or incentives for completing a certain number of deliveries.

Cash-Out and Direct Deposit: Doordash offers two payment options for drivers. You can either cash out your earnings instantly using Fast Pay for a small fee or opt for direct deposit, which transfers your earnings to your bank account every week without any additional cost.

Understanding Earnings Summary: Doordash provides an earnings summary on your driver dashboard, allowing you to track your earnings, tips, and bonuses. This summary provides a clear breakdown of your income, helping you understand how much you’ve earned and how it was calculated.

Safety And Security Measures

For keeping personal information secure, always use the Doordash app for communication and never share personal contact information with customers.

Safety tips for driving include staying aware of your surroundings, locking car doors while delivering, and having a charged phone for emergencies.

Dealing with difficult situations involves staying calm, reporting any issues to support, and avoiding confrontations with customers.

In case of emergencies, drivers should know their location, have emergency contacts saved, and be prepared to call 911 if necessary.

How Much Money Can You Make As A Doordash Driver?

The earnings of a Doordash driver vary based on factors such as location, number of deliveries, and peak hours. On average, drivers can make between $15 to $25 per hour. However, keep in mind that earnings can fluctuate and are subject to deductions for expenses.
